Course Details
• Advanced Theories in Adventure Therapy: This unit will cover the latest theories and research in adventure therapy, focusing on the application of these concepts to mental wellbeing.
• Experiential Learning and Adventure Programming: This unit will delve into the principles of experiential learning and adventure programming, emphasizing hands-on activities and real-world applications.
• Adventure Therapy Techniques and Modalities: This unit will explore various adventure therapy techniques and modalities, such as wilderness therapy, ropes courses, and adventure-based counseling.
• Safety and Risk Management in Adventure Therapy: This unit will address safety and risk management considerations essential to delivering effective and responsible adventure therapy programs.
• Cultural Competence in Adventure Therapy: This unit will focus on cultural competence, diversity, and inclusion in adventure therapy, emphasizing the importance of cultural humility and responsiveness.
• Ethical Considerations in Adventure Therapy: This unit will cover ethical considerations in adventure therapy, including confidentiality, informed consent, and professional boundaries.
• Assessment and Evaluation in Adventure Therapy: This unit will explore assessment and evaluation methods in adventure therapy, emphasizing evidence-based practice and data-driven decision-making.
• Program Development and Administration in Adventure Therapy: This unit will cover program development and administration, including funding, staffing, and marketing considerations.
• Clinical Applications of Adventure Therapy: This unit will examine the clinical applications of adventure therapy for various mental health conditions, such as anxiety, depression, trauma, and substance abuse.
• Research Methods in Adventure Therapy: This unit will provide an overview of research methods in adventure therapy, emphasizing the importance of evidence-based practice and research literacy.
